WebSection 9: Burglary. Establishing Burglary. There are two ways of establishing burglary: The actus reus of the first way is entering any building or part of a building as a trespasser: Theft Act 1968, s 9 (1) (a). The mens rea is intention to commit theft, infliction of grievous bodily harm or a criminal damage offence. WebJul 12, 2024 · Conditional intention is generally recognised as a form of criminal intent within the current law, but it has not developed (or been recognised) as a label for all future conduct intentions. Rather, definitions of conditional intention have been developed as piecemeal responses to specific issues arising in relation to specific offences.
